Gluten Free Asian Chicken Quinoa Recipe
A healthy gluten free quinoa recipe with an Asian flair
When cooking quinoa, be sure to rinse the quinoa first as quinoa has a bitter outer coating called saponin which should be washed off. For more information on cooking gluten free quinoa, check out The Complete Guide To Cooking Quinoa.
Quinoa Recipe Ingredients
3 cups water with a large dash of salt
1 1/2 cups quinoa – washed and drained
1 1/2 cups mandarin oranges
2 poached chicken breasts, shredded
5 basil leaves
large handful Arugula Leaves
2-3 T. Tamari soy sauce
Quinoa Recipe Directions
1. Place water and quinoa in inner rice cooker pot, stir quinoa and start.
2. While quinoa cooks, mix together mandarin oranges, chicken, basil, arugula and tamari.
3. Once the rice cooker switches over to warm mode, fold cooked quinoa into chicken mixture, mix together and let cool in the fridge, then voila! Serve your fantastic gluten free oriental chicken.
Tip: You can easily poach your chicken in the rice cooker at the same time you are cooking the quinoa simply by placing it in the steamer basket in the inner pot above the quinoa. Shred before adding to quinoa.
